Grasping Kidney Disease and Transplantation Options

Kidney disease is a critical condition that affects the kidneys' ability to cleanse waste substances from the blood. Timely detection and management are crucial for slowing advancement of the disease and improving quality of life.

When kidney function declines significantly, transplantation may become a essential option. A kidney transplant involves exchanging a diseased kidney with a healthy transplant. Sources can be living or deceased individuals whose kidneys are suitable with the recipient's system.

Thriving transplantation offers the potential for a longer and more meaningful life. However, it is important to grasp the challenges involved and adjust physically and emotionally for the transplantation process.

Numerous factors impact transplantation eligibility, including age, overall health status, and existence of other medical conditions.
